OPENING NIGHT: Refinery29’s Shatterbox Anthology, a collection of stunning short films, told through the lens of female storytellers, share a common theme tied to the dynamics of power. Filmmakers and Refinery29 producers will be with us in conversation about the evolution of this initiative born as a rallying cry to counteract the staggering data that proves the lack of female representation behind the camera in Hollywood. Films screening include:
– Kitty Chloë Sevigny, director
– 50/50 Tiffany Shlain, director
– Lucia Before After Anu Valia, director
– Watching You, Watching Me Pamela Romanowsky, director

Fusion is incredibly honored to have HBO’S VP of Development, Kelly Edwards as our Brunch with an Icon. As the Head of Talent Development for HBO Kelly Edwards oversees all diversity efforts above and below the line for series, films, Cinemax and miniseries. Join us for breakfast and a thrilling conversation. These are some of the programs Kelly Edwards has developed and and operates at HBO:
HBOACCESS DIRECTING FELLOWSHIP
The HBOACCESS Directing Fellowship selects 3-4 fellows to participate in a biennial program designed to foster diverse directing talent. The program includes a series of master classes which lead into the production of a short films.
HBOACCESS WRITING FELLOWSHIP
HBO selects 9 writers to participate in the HBOAccess Writing fellowship.
In conjunction with the WGA, the bi-annual program began with a week-long intensive workshop covering story structure, character development, genre writing, getting an agent as well as other topics to help the fellows succeed in the industry.
HBO MARRIES WRITING AND DIRECTING FELLOWSHIPS
Continuing the trend to break new ground, HBOAccess directors selected for the 2016 program were assigned material developed by emerging creators in the HBOAccess Writing Fellowship effectively marrying the two programs. Each of the 3 pieces were provided with a production budget and a full union crew designed to foster inclusiveness.
HBO VISITING DIRECTORS’ PROGRAM
In order to acquaint directors with HBO series, women and people of color are encouraged to spend time on our sets shadowing our shows. Visiting directors are paid $1,000/wk while observing prep, production, and post. Since many HBO and Cinemax series shoot outside of LA and NY, travel and lodging are also covered. The goal is to turn the visiting experience into a hire.
HBO CINEMATOGRAPHERS’ PROGRAM
Like the HBO Visiting Directors Program, this program gives shadowing opportunities to emerging cinematographers. Given a weekly stipend, participants observe for a number of weeks on set.
HBO SALON DINNERS
Each summer on the first Wednesday of the month, HBO invites creative and production talent to dinner at the Daily Grill. The guest list is curated by the two HBO executives who host that month’s event. In the past 3 years alone, well over 50 writers, directors, cinematographers, and editor have been invited to meet with HBO.
